Westlake's book on the Engineer Volunteers has a 1st Yorkshire (West Riding) Engineer Volunteer Corps, formed 1860 (sixth in precedence on the list).
Might that be it? He then has it transferring to the TF in 1908 as the West Riding Divisional Engineers. The title shown is I think for the Div Engineers (TF) rather than the volunteer unit. |
